File tree Expand file tree Collapse file tree
java-bigquery-jdbc/src/test/java/com/google/cloud/bigquery/jdbc Expand file tree Collapse file tree Original file line number Diff line number Diff line change @@ -30,10 +30,13 @@ public abstract class BigQueryJdbcLoggingBaseTest extends BigQueryJdbcBaseTest {
3030 private Handler handler ;
3131 private Logger logger ;
3232 private long threadId ;
33+ private java .util .logging .Level originalLevel ;
3334
3435 @ BeforeEach
3536 public void setUpLogValidator () {
3637 logger = BigQueryJdbcRootLogger .getRootLogger ();
38+ originalLevel = logger .getLevel ();
39+ logger .setLevel (java .util .logging .Level .ALL );
3740 capturedLogs .clear ();
3841 threadId = Thread .currentThread ().getId ();
3942 handler =
@@ -58,6 +61,7 @@ public void close() throws SecurityException {}
5861 public void tearDownLogValidator () {
5962 if (logger != null && handler != null ) {
6063 logger .removeHandler (handler );
64+ logger .setLevel (originalLevel );
6165 }
6266 }
6367
Original file line number Diff line number Diff line change @@ -45,12 +45,15 @@ public class PerConnectionFileHandlerTest {
4545
4646 private PerConnectionFileHandler handler ;
4747 private BigQueryConnection mockConnection ;
48+ private Level originalLevel ;
4849
4950 @ BeforeEach
5051 public void setUp () {
5152 handler = new PerConnectionFileHandler (tempDir .toString (), Level .INFO );
5253 mockConnection = Mockito .mock (BigQueryConnection .class );
5354 BigQueryJdbcMdc .clear ();
55+ originalLevel = BigQueryJdbcRootLogger .getRootLogger ().getLevel ();
56+ BigQueryJdbcRootLogger .getRootLogger ().setLevel (Level .ALL );
5457 }
5558
5659 @ AfterEach
@@ -59,6 +62,7 @@ public void tearDown() {
5962 handler .close ();
6063 }
6164 BigQueryJdbcMdc .clear ();
65+ BigQueryJdbcRootLogger .getRootLogger ().setLevel (originalLevel );
6266 }
6367
6468 private Optional <Path > findLogFile (String suffix ) throws IOException {
You can’t perform that action at this time.
0 commit comments